
Nurse's Pocket Guide: Diagnoses, Interventions and Rationales by Marilynn E Doenges
This pocket guide is designed to help nursing students identify interventions most commonly associated with nursing diagnoses when caring for patients. It should be of use in hospital and community-based settings. The book features alphabetical listing of new and revised nursing diagnoses through the latest NANDA conference. Related risk factors, defining characteristics, desired outcomes, interventions, and documentation for each diagnosis are also described.| SKU | Unavailable |
